About N. V. Pitak

N. V. Pitak is a scholar working on Ceramics and Composites, General Materials Science and Fuel Technology, having authored 63 papers that have together received 309 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Iron and Steelmaking Processes (21 papers), Recycling and utilization of industrial and municipal waste in materials production (16 papers) and Mining and Gasification Technologies (14 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biomaterials (191 citations), Ceramics and Composites (31 citations) and Nuclear Energy and Engineering (2 citations). N. V. Pitak has collaborated with scholars based in Ukraine, Russia and United States. Frequent co-authors include Rungsinee Sothornvit, Sudip Kumar Rakshit, K. E. Perepelkin, Н. Н. Новикова and A. A. Mukhin. Their work appears in journals such as Food Research International, LWT and Refractories and Industrial Ceramics.
